Transaction ef59939b0f620a05f50590d61fe3fa18ec90ff9f280817d4aece03d760331f35
1 Input
1 Output
-
ef59939b0f620a05f50590d61fe3fa18ec90ff9f280817d4aece03d760331f35:0
- value
- 1334000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e2cbdc881ec33418c16aae96c877af06de0c37e OP_EQUAL
- address
- 38pNEBwL8hbFg9YXp8YwzFDCo1S1ths2bR